ChainCatcher News: U.S. Senator Cynthia Lummis stated during a CNBC live broadcast, “Walk into a bank, and they can provide you with both fiat currency services like the dollar and digital asset services like Bitcoin. This will create the financial services industry of the 21st century.”

Following this news, BTC broke through $72,000, with a 24-hour increase of 6.95%; ETH surpassed $2,100, with a 24-hour increase of 7%.

Yesterday, Bitcoin spot ETF net outflows totaled $124 million, with BlackRock’s IBIT seeing net inflows of $40.67 million against the trend.

On April 8, Bitcoin spot ETF saw net outflows of $124 million. BlackRock’s IBIT had net inflows of $40.67 million, Fidelity’s FBTC had net outflows of $79.12 million, Ark’s ARKB had net outflows of $74.70 million, Grayscale’s GBTC had net outflows of $11.10 million, and the flows for the remaining institutions were all zero.

Bitcoin Depot discloses a critical security vulnerability; hackers stole $3.6 million in BTC

Bitcoin Depot was hit by a security vulnerability on March 23, 2023. The hacker gained access to the IT system to steal login credentials, and without authorization transferred about 50.9 bitcoins, resulting in losses of approximately $3.67M. The incident did not affect customers’ personal data, showing the security challenges faced by Bitcoin ATM operators. This was the company’s second known major security incident, reflecting its need for stronger security measures under regulatory pressure.
